a.Remove the end cap of the probe to expose the terminal block.

b.Refer to Figure 5-2. Disconnect the four wires (two oxygen signal wires and two thermocouple wires) from the terminal block.

c.Disconnect the reference air and the cali- bration check gas lines.

d.Unscrew the probe from the stack and remove.

e.Using a replacement probe, refer to para- graph 2-2cfor mechanical installation in- structions.

f.Refer to paragraph 2-3bfor electrical in- stallation instructions.

g.Refer to paragraph 2-4for reference air and calibration check gas installation instruc- tions.
